Hello everyone! I am taking my real estate courses and I have three of the following courses, California principles, legal aspects, and practice real estate. I need to have 45 hours spent in each of those courses a grand total of 135 hours for all three courses. I have finished the three courses but I don't know how many hours I have accumulated. How do I check how many hours I have spent in each course? Or is there any way I can look at how much time I have accumulated going through all the courses? Thank you

🚨Many educational institutions refer to hours synonymously with credits. In this case, the DRE is doing the same. When you have passed the 3 Kaplan final exams you have accrued the 135 hours. You want to make sure that you apply to the DRE soon, as the credits that you have received for your Practice course will expire on 12/31/23 if you have not applied to the state.

Can I apply to the DRE even when I don't have my certificates? I also have my fingerprints done, can I submit the application before submitting my transcripts/certificates? Thank you, Im also in southern California

🚨No. You can get registered with elicensing, but you cannot submit your application until you have all 3 certificates of completion.
